Output caebc6bc33a4219c61757269d763dd9cf29a6ec5fda6b981d0d5ce886c0b7060:0

value
31413965
script pubkey
OP_0 OP_PUSHBYTES_20 c745ad7f081d990581677937878067bd89bd0a3a
address
ltc1qcaz66lcgrkvstqt80ymc0qr8hkym6z36vs4qsj
transaction
caebc6bc33a4219c61757269d763dd9cf29a6ec5fda6b981d0d5ce886c0b7060
spent
true